如何提高Java API接口稳定性

发布时间:2025-04-28 17:31:26 作者:小樊
来源:亿速云 阅读:103

提高Java API接口稳定性的方法有很多,以下是一些建议:

  1. 代码质量

    • 遵循编码规范和最佳实践。
    • 使用单元测试和集成测试来验证代码的正确性。
    • 进行代码审查,以便发现潜在的问题。
  2. 异常处理

    • 对可能出现的异常进行捕获和处理,避免程序崩溃。
    • 使用自定义异常来提供更详细的错误信息。
    • 记录异常日志,以便于问题排查。
  3. 性能优化

    • 对API进行性能测试,找出瓶颈并进行优化。
    • 使用缓存来减少数据库访问次数。
    • 避免在循环中进行数据库操作。
  4. 安全性

    • 对输入数据进行验证,防止SQL注入、XSS攻击等安全问题。
    • 使用HTTPS来保护数据传输的安全性。
    • 限制API的访问权限,避免未授权访问。
  5. 可扩展性

    • 设计可扩展的架构,以便在未来可以轻松地添加新功能。
    • 使用微服务架构来提高系统的可扩展性和可维护性。
    • 使用消息队列来解耦系统组件,提高系统的可扩展性。
  6. 监控和日志

    • 使用监控工具来实时监控API的性能和稳定性。
    • 记录详细的日志,以便于问题排查和分析。
    • 设置告警机制,当API出现异常时及时通知相关人员。
  7. 版本控制

    • 使用版本控制系统来管理代码,确保每次更新都可以追溯。
    • 在发布新版本时,确保向后兼容性,避免影响现有用户。
  8. 持续集成和持续部署

    • 使用CI/CD工具来自动化构建、测试和部署过程。
    • 定期进行代码重构和优化,以保持代码的整洁和高效。
  9. 文档和培训

    • 提供详细的API文档,方便开发者了解和使用API。
    • 对相关人员进行培训,提高他们对API的理解和使用能力。

通过以上方法,可以有效地提高Java API接口的稳定性,从而为用户提供更好的服务。

推荐阅读:
  1. PHP HashMap 怎样提高稳定性
  2. 如何提高JVM稳定性

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

java

上一篇:Java API接口文档编写技巧

下一篇:如何保障Java API接口的高可用性

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》